Transaction 1ecda6057e880ad32187bc26cde3fc8d759a527fbc671cf8f7b423d8c3971052

1 Input
2 Outputs
  • 1ecda6057e880ad32187bc26cde3fc8d759a527fbc671cf8f7b423d8c3971052:0
  • value  1216944
    address  3Q6S4FRjFSzCQTZVrP7Vnb1jX3nkrtAypn
  • 1ecda6057e880ad32187bc26cde3fc8d759a527fbc671cf8f7b423d8c3971052:1
  • value  4034902
    address  14WS8L9RoFf8m8SPmvQRVf6ZZPpc3Vqc6U